#c7197a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7197a is composed of 78% red, 9.8%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 38.7%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 326.6 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 43.9%. #c7197a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ff32f4 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c7197a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c7197a has RGB values of R:199, G:25, B:122 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.39,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13048186.

Hex triplet c7197a #c7197a
RGB Decimal 199, 25, 122 rgb(199,25,122)
RGB Percent 78, 9.8, 47.8 rgb(78%,9.8%,47.8%)
CMYK 0, 87, 39, 22
HSL 326.6°, 77.7, 43.9 hsl(326.6,77.7%,43.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 326.6°, 87.4, 78
Web Safe cc0066 #cc0066
CIE-LAB 44.583, 69.224, -8.698
XYZ 27.414, 14.245, 19.717
xyY 0.447, 0.232, 14.245
CIE-LCH 44.583, 69.768, 352.838
CIE-LUV 44.583, 97.012, -23.952
Hunter-Lab 37.743, 63.601, -4.553
Binary 11000111, 00011001, 01111010

Shades and Tints of #c7197a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070104 is the darkest color, while #fef5fa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#c7197a is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#585858 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6e4b5f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#5b6fa7 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#7a6e74 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c53e40 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#824f97 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#964f76 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c63055 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
